Overview

CRYGN antisense RNA 1 (CRYGN-AS1) is a long non-coding RNA transcribed from the region antisense to the CRYGN gene. Antisense RNAs, including CRYGN-AS1, generally act by regulating the expression of their sense counterparts or neighboring genes, often through mechanisms such as transcriptional interference, RNase protection, chromatin remodeling, and interaction with promoter or enhancer regions. These mechanisms can modulate transcriptional activity, influence epigenetic imprinting, and affect mRNA processing or degradation. While antisense lncRNAs as a class play diverse roles in cellular biology and disease, there is currently no evidence that CRYGN-AS1 is a direct therapeutic target or that it has a defined role in any particular human disease.

Mechanism of action

Not applicable, as no drugs target CRYGN-AS1 directly. In general, antisense RNAs work by base pairing to sense mRNA to regulate translation or stability.
